ტელნეტი

თავისუფალი ქართულენოვანი ენციკლოპედია ვიკიპედიიდან
გადასვლა: ნავიგაცია, ძიება

ტელნეტი ანუ telnet-ი (TErminal NETwork ან TELecommunication NETwork, ან კიდევ TELetype NETwork) არის ქსელური პროტოკოლი, რომლის გამოყენება შესაძლოა ქსელებში, რომლებიც TCP/IP-ს იყენებენ. ტელენეტი ნორმირებულია IETF-ის მიერ (RFC 854 და RFC 855).

ტელნეტის მიზანი არის ორმიმართულებიანი და ბაიტ-ორიენტირებული საყოველთაო კავშირის უზრუნველყოფა. ტელნეტი არის ამავე დროს პროგრამის სახელი რომელიც ორ კოპიუტერს შორის კავშირის დამყარების საშუალებას იძლევა ინტერნეტ ქსელის მეშვეობით.

პროტოკოლის შესახებ[რედაქტირება]

ტელნეტი არის კლიენტ-სერვერის ტიპის პროტოკოლი და დამოკიდებულია TCP-ზე. უფრო ხშირად კლიენტებს შეუძლიათ დაკავშიერბა ტელნეტ სერვერთან 23-მე პორტზე.

მოხმარება[რედაქტირება]

ერთ ერთი telnet-ის ბრძანების ფუნქცია არის ტელნეტ სერვერებთა დაკავშირება, რომელიც მოხმარეს სთხოვს შეიტანოს თავისი მომხმარებელის სახელი, და შემდეგ პაროლი, და წარმატების შემთხვევაში გთავაზობთ ბრძანების ველს შორეულ სერვერზე. ამისთვის შორეულ კომპიუტერში გაშვებული უნდა იყოს ტელნეტ სერვერი, რომელსაც ხშირად ქვია telnetd.

ბრძანება telnet-ი პრაქტიკულია სერვერების შეერთების გასასინჯად.

telnet-ის ხმარება შეიძლება არა მარტო ტელნეტ სერვერებთან კავშირის დამყარებისათვის არამეთ სხვა ტიპის სერვერბთან ერთათაც, რომლებიც იყენებენ TCP-ეს. ესეთი სერვერები არსებობენ სხვადასხვა პროტოკოლებისათვის, მაგალითად: SMTP, HTTP, POP, IMAP და სხვა. ამ შემთხვევაში უნდა ვიხმაროთ მოცემული პროტოკოლის სტანდარტული პორტი და არა ტელნეტის სტანდარტული პორტი.

მაგალითი: gmail.com-ის SMTP სერვერთან დაკავშირება:

telnet smtp.gmail.com 25

მაგალითი: ka.wikipedia.org-ის ვებ სერვერთან დაკავშირება:

telnet ka.wikipedia.org 80

უშიშროება[რედაქტირება]

როცა ხმარობთ ტელნეტს, ინფორმაცია "ღიად" იგზავნება, ისე რომ თუ ლოკალურ ქსელში ხაკერი იმყოფება, შეუძლია რომ გაიგოს რას აგზავნით და რას იღებთ, პაკეტების ხელში ჩაგდების პროგრამის მეშვეობით როგორიც არის tcpdump-ი ან Wireshark-ი. ასეთი შემთხვევის თავიდან ასაცილებლად იყო გამოგონილი ფარული პროტოკოლი SSH-ი, რომლის მოხმარება შეიძლება ტელნეტის ნაცვლად.

ტელნეტ კლიენტები[რედაქტირება]

PuTTY არის უფასო, ღია და გთავაზობთ SSH-ს, Telnet-ს, rlogin-ს, და raw TCP კლიენტს ვინდოუსისათვის, ლინუქსისათვის და იუნიქსისათვის.

SyncTERM არის უფასო და ღია Telnet/RLogin/SSH-ს კლიენტი ვინდოუსისათვის და იუნიქსისათვის, მაკ ოს X-ის ჩათვლით, თან შეუძლია Zmodem-ის გამოყენება.